A Planar Quad-band Band-Pass Filter Employing Dual-Mode Band-Stop Resonators

Abstract

A compact split-type quad-band band-pass filter employing dual-mode stub-load band-stop resonators is presented in this paper. The basic coupling schematic is originated from frequency transformation methods. Then, a dual-mode band-stop resonator, which can provide two controllable transmission zeros, is employed to replace the two single-mode band-stop resonators to achieve the same response. The filter has been synthesized, designed and simulated in planar microstrip technology to demonstrate the feasibility of the proposal. Comparing with filters based on single-mode resonators. This solution provides a relatively compact footprint, which features an attractive solution for filters' miniaturization.
